I am in mourning for my mother. Am I allowed to go on vacation?

The Aish Rabbi Replies

I’m sorry for the loss of your mother. You may not go on a festive outing – such as a cruise or group trip. But you may go on an ordinary vacation in order to take time off and rejuvenate. It should be a relatively quiet getaway – which does not include live music and partying. A museum and the like would also be fine – assuming they are basically educational.

Note that this ruling applies both during the 30 days of mourning and the 12 months.

(Sources: Shulchan Aruch Y.D. 391:1-3; Gesher HaChaim I 21:7:9.)
